Joe Hisaishi (b.1950) is an award winning Japanese composer, conductor, arranger and pianist primarily known for his film music. His collaboration with director and animator Hayao Miyazaki, the co-founder of Studio Ghibli has seen him score every film of Miyazaki's but one.
The 1997 Studio Ghibli film Princess Mononoke is an animated historical fantasy film which follows Ashitaka, a young Emishi prince who journeys west to cure his cursed arm and becomes embroiled in the conflict between the forest of the gods and a nearby town, as well as the feud between Lady Eboshi, the town's leader, and San, a human girl raised by wolves.
Hisaishi included some of the music from the film in this album of symphonic treatments of his Studio Ghibli scores.
